Cumbersome

cumbersome
~ adj 1 a process or system that is cumbersome is slow and difficult  (The technique was cumbersome and created problems with sound reproduction.) 2 heavy and difficult to move  (cumbersome equipment that slowed us down considerably) 3 words or phrases that are cumbersome are long or complicated

  1. Something that is cumbersome is large and heavy and therefore difficult to carry, wear, or handle. Although the machine looks cumbersome, it is actually easy to use. = unwieldy ADJ 2. A cumbersome system or process is very complicated and inefficient. ...an old and cumbersome computer system... = clumsy ADJ ...
